"the specified module cannot be found" bongster 07/09/07
    Dear Experts,

    i recently tried to uninstall my version of the trial Norton on my new laptop to install the mcafee 2007.

    After uninstalling Norton, i cont with the installtion of the Mcafee. Subsequently, the installation process was halted midway and my laptop crashed.

    I restarted my laptop, and realised that Norton still had a folder in my system, and Mcafee too.

    I tried to uninstall Norton again but "the specided module cannot be found" popped up. I also could not install Mcafee as they said Norton was still installed as a conflicting software.

    Pls help, i am running on Windows Vista.
